The normal reference range for IPF was calculated from the findings of 101 controls and found to be ranging from 0.7 to 5.7%. A value of IPF above 5.7% was considered abnormally raised. Witryna5 lis 2024 · After adjusting for platelet count, IPF >5.4% was still significantly associated with ITP (P=0.003). Those with an IPF >5.4% were 3.34 times more likely to have ITP than non-ITP (95% CI: 1.49, 7.31).
